Bacterial vaginosis (BV) is a serious va**nal infection where healthy lactobacilli are overtaken by an overgrowth of other bacteria. BV is stubborn to treat, and treatment methods have been focused solely on the woman. A new study in the New England Journal of Medicine seems to indicate that male partners may be responsible for the reintroduction of BV-related bacteria, leading to reinfection, and that treating male partners lowers recurrence rates. This raises important questions for clinical practice. Will women’s health-focused clinicians feel confident recommending treatment for male partners, and will these partners adhere to a regimen designed to benefit their partner’s health? Vulvova**nal Candidiasis, also known as a yeast infection of the va**na and v***a, is characterized by vulvova**nal inflammation in the presence of candida species. Around 75% of women will have at least one episode of VVC and 40-45% will have two or more episodes in their lifetimes. Your risk of VVC is higher if you have diabetes, increased estrogen levels, and if you have recently taken antibiotics. It is treatable, and since it is not an STI, partners do not have to be treated.

Maximize your testing! Did you know we store the ThinPrep vial you use for Pap tests for 6 weeks — and that you can run a multitude of tests directly from that same specimen? This includes HPV testing (including genotyping), chlamydia, gonorrhea, trichomoniasis and herpes testing (HSV 1&2), as well as various molecular panels which include fungal, bacterial va**nal infection and sexually transmitted infection panels. Two to three babies are born with congenital syphilis every single day in Texas. Sadly, stigma and biases have contributed to the resurgence of this preventable disease because it is often discounted as a possibility. Increased testing, better access to treatment, and a change in the stigma surrounding STIs can help work against the rising problem. Get to know your flora! Up today: Bacteroides fragilis. This gram negative anaerobic organism is associated with bacterial vaginosis and pre-term birth. Usual rates of va**nal carriage for a healthy woman were estimated between 0-6%. Studies have shown that B. fragilis can develop resistance to clindamycin after repeated treatment. Secnidazole or metronidazole are the recommended forms of treatment.
